About this listen

Everyone in my small town thinks I’m the sweet one in the Bedd family, but after a year of financial drama on our farm and a lifetime of being in my hot brothers’ shadows, this kindergarten teacher needs to blow off some steam.

When I meet a sizzling hot reality show chef named Bacon, that steam quickly becomes an inferno and before I know it, my one-night-stand has me screaming “Yes, Chef!” all night long.

All I wanted was one day to escape my small-town existence, forget my troubles and live it up in the city.

Well, I got my wish.

You know what else I got?

Pregnant.

Now I have to face the unforgettable man I left behind.

He’s salty that I lied to him and left him while the sheets were still warm. I don’t blame him one bit, but the clock is ticking until my little pork belly finishes curing and I am determined to thaw his heart before that happens.

4.5 Stars!

Hilarious, heartfelt small-town romcom! I just loved it!

The Farm 2 Forking series continues with book #4, Bringing Home the Bacon. This time, we get the fun, cute, and hilarious romance story of Colleen Bedd and reality TV chef Bacon. Colleen is a small-town kindergarten teacher. The only female sibling, her life has so far been on the sheltered side and she has always done what was expected of her. She also finds herself not connecting that well with friends and often has to cut them off because they seem to be using her only to get to her brothers. Needing some time for herself, she decides to go somewhere where she is unknown, so she takes a trip to the big city. Whilst there, she ends up as an audience member for the taping of a reality TV cooking show. Afterwards, she decides to further step out of her comfort zone and do something wild by flirting and propositioning one of the chefs from the show. Meanwhile, Bacon is living his best life and his dream as a chef. He ends up competing on a reality TV cooking show. When he is mildly propositioned by Collen, he is instantly attracted to her; sparks fly and they spend one night together. But when she leaves without a trace in the morning, can he find the gorgeous audience member he had a connection with? And can he find happiness with her?

This fun and hilarious, one-night stand, accidental pregnancy, small-town romance was just what I needed! I absolutely adored this book. I especially enjoyed how Collen and Bacon find their way to each other initially, and back to each other later. The connection was instant and hot 🥵 but I really enjoyed them slowly discovering the true love they had for each other, and building a life together. They were just so perfect for each other. It was also great seeing the characters from previous books and other side characters appear in this; Grandma Ethel remains one of the best and one of my favourite characters in this series. I’m definitely still enjoying this series and highly recommend picking this up if any of the tropes sound interesting to you.

Narrated by the author herself, Erin Mallon, and Alastair Haynesbridge. Mallon was excellent at portraying the caring, independent, and passionate woman that was Colleen. Whilst Haynesbridge was perfect at bringing forth the swoony, thoughtful, caring, and supportive nature of Bacon. I loved both of their voices for these characters. As always, they brought the characters in this series, and their stories to life!
